- Hur fixar jag verifieringen av värdnyckeln misslyckades?
- Vad betyder värdnyckelverifiering misslyckades?
- Hur återställer jag min SSH-värdnyckel?
- Vad är SSH-värdnyckelverifiering?
- Hur genererar jag en SSH-nyckel?
- Hur hittar jag min SSH-värdnyckel?
- Vad är strikt värdnyckelkontroll?
- Vad är en värdnyckel?
- Vad gör att SSH-värdnyckeln ändras?
- Var sparar Windows SSH-nycklar?
- Hur ändrar jag min SSH-värdnyckel?
- Hur tar jag bort gamla SSH-nycklar?
Hur fixar jag verifieringen av värdnyckeln misslyckades?
Hur man fixar det
- Leta först upp din 'kända_hosts'-fil och öppna den i en allmän textredigerare. ...
- Ta bort raden som innehåller värdnamnet på servern som du inte kunde ansluta till. ...
- Spara filen known_hosts efter att ha tagit bort den kränkande nyckelraden.
- Försök att upprätta SSH-anslutningen igen.
Vad betyder värdnyckelverifiering misslyckades?
"Verifieringen av värdnyckeln misslyckades" betyder att värdnyckeln för fjärrvärden ändrades. SSH lagrar värdnycklarna för fjärrvärdarna i ~ /.ssh / kända_hostar . Du kan antingen redigera den textfilen manuellt och ta bort den gamla nyckeln (du kan se radnumret i felmeddelandet) eller använda ssh-keygen -R värdnamn.
Hur återställer jag min SSH-värdnyckel?
Ändra värdnycklar som används av SSH Connections
- Kör det här kommandot och ersätt HOSTNAME med namnet på den värd du ansluter till: ssh-keygen -R HOSTNAME. ...
- Lägg till den nya nyckeln till dina kända värdar med kommandot: ssh HOSTNAME.
- Du bör uppmanas att lägga till nyckeln till din kända_hosts-fil, som visas nedan. ...
- Din värdnyckel är nu uppdaterad.
Vad är SSH-värdnyckelverifiering?
Vertsnyckelverifiering är en process som verifierar fjärrvärdens identitet. Värdnycklar lagras på SSH-servern under / etc / ssh / och används för att identifiera servern (Jenkins-agenter fungerar som SSH-servrar) SSH-klienten håller en lista över värdnycklar som den litar på under ~ /.ssh / known_hosts (Jenkins master fungerar som SSH-klient)
Hur genererar jag en SSH-nyckel?
Skapa ett SSH-nyckelpar
- Kör kommandot ssh-keygen. Du kan använda alternativet -t för att ange vilken typ av nyckel som ska skapas. ...
- Kommandot uppmanar dig att ange sökvägen till filen där du vill spara nyckeln. ...
- Kommandot uppmanar dig att ange en lösenfras. ...
- När du uppmanas ange lösenfrasen igen för att bekräfta den.
Hur hittar jag min SSH-värdnyckel?
Hitta värdnyckelfingeravtrycket
- Hitta SSH-serverkonfigurationsfilen tillgänglig på / etc / ssh / sshd_config.
- Hitta SSH-protokollet som används. ...
- Hitta HostKey-egenskapen konfigurerad i SSH-serverkonfigurationsfilen baserat på protokollet som konfigurerades i föregående steg. ...
- Använd följande kommando: ...
- Välj RSA-nyckelfilen.
Vad är strikt värdnyckelkontroll?
Kommandot för strikt värdnyckelkontroll anger hur värdnycklar kontrolleras under anslutnings- och autentiseringsfasen. ... Om den kända värdlistan inte innehåller en värdnyckel för fjärrservern accepterar SSH-klienten automatiskt värden och lägger till sin värdnyckel i den kända värdlistan.
Vad är en värdnyckel?
En värdnyckel är en kryptografisk nyckel som används för att autentisera datorer i SSH-protokollet. Värdnycklar är nyckelpar, vanligtvis med RSA-, DSA- eller ECDSA-algoritmer. Offentliga värdnycklar lagras på och / eller distribueras till SSH-klienter och privata nycklar lagras på SSH-servrar.
Vad gör att SSH-värdnyckel ändras?
En annan vanlig orsak till att detta fel utlöser är när IP-adressen till servern du SSHing till har ändrats. Filen known_hosts kodar i huvudsak IP, SSH Host Key Fingerprint, värdnamn. Om IP- eller SSH-nyckelfingeravtrycket ändras för ett värdnamn får du en varning.
Var sparar Windows SSH-nycklar?
Den offentliga delen av nyckeln sparas i id_rsa. pub-fil, medan den privata delen sparas i id_rsa-filen. Båda filerna kan nås från den här platsen med Explorer: C: \ Users \ [ditt användarnamn] \. ssh .
Hur ändrar jag min SSH-värdnyckel?
Metod ett - Skapa en ny värdnyckel (MAC eller Linux)
ssh / known_hosts-fil. Om nyckeln har uppdaterats på servern måste du nu ta bort den gamla nyckeln på din dator. Kör följande kommando i ditt skal. Alternativet -R tar bort den gamla nyckeln som är relaterad till ett visst värdnamn.
Hur tar jag bort gamla SSH-nycklar?
Gå till System --> Inställningar --> Startapplikationer och avmarkera rutan "SSH Key Agent (Gnome Keyring SSH Agent)" - du måste rulla ner för att hitta den. Du kommer fortfarande att få en ssh-agent, bara nu kommer den att fungera förnuftigt: inga nycklar har laddats automatiskt, du kör ssh-add för att lägga till dem, och om du vill ta bort nycklar kan du.